What is Silicon Dioxide (SiO₂) Nanopowder/Nanoparticles Dispersion in Water, Amorphous?

Silicon Dioxide (SiO₂) Nanopowder/Nanoparticles Dispersion in Water is an amorphous silica-based nanomaterial that is widely used in coatings, adhesives, biomedical applications, and electronic components. It provides high surface area, excellent dispersion, and chemical stability, making it an essential material in industrial, medical, and environmental applications.

Chemical Properties and CAS Number

  • Chemical Formula: SiO₂
  • CAS Number: 7631-86-9
  • Appearance: Milky-white liquid dispersion
  • Density: ~2.2 g/cm³ (dry powder), varies in dispersion form
  • Particle Size: 5-100 nm (nano-scale)
  • Solubility: Dispersible in water, stable in aqueous solutions
  • Chemical Stability: High oxidation resistance, chemically inert, thermally stable

Applications of Silicon Dioxide (SiO₂) Nanopowder/Nanoparticles Dispersion in Water

1. Coatings & Surface Treatments

Used in anti-reflective coatings, scratch-resistant coatings, and optical films for enhanced durability and transparency.

2. Biomedical & Pharmaceutical Applications

Applied in drug delivery systems, diagnostic imaging, and biosensors due to its biocompatibility and non-toxic nature.

3. Electronics & Semiconductor Industry

Utilized in IC manufacturing, thin-film coatings, and dielectric layers for improved insulation and thermal conductivity.

4. Adhesives & Sealants

Employed in high-performance adhesives, sealants, and composite materials for mechanical reinforcement and viscosity control.

5. Catalysis & Environmental Applications

Used in catalytic support materials, air purification systems, and wastewater treatment for pollutant adsorption and reactivity.

6. Polishing & Abrasives

Integrated into CMP slurries, precision polishing, and industrial abrasives for ultra-fine surface finishing.

Pricing of Silicon Dioxide (SiO₂) Nanopowder/Nanoparticles Dispersion in Water

Prices vary based on purity, concentration, and industrial application:

  • Industrial Grade: Typically ranges from $50 – $500 per kilogram
  • High-Purity/Specialized Grade: Prices range from $1,000 – $5,000 per kilogram, used in electronics, biomedical, and high-tech applications.

Factors Influencing Silicon Dioxide Prices

  • Purity level and dispersion stability
  • Particle size distribution and functionalization
  • Bulk order volume and processing cost
  • Demand in nanotechnology, coatings, and pharmaceuticals
